Jena is a Java framework for building Semantic Web applications. It provides a programmatic environment for RDF, RDFS and OWL, SPARQL and includes a rule-based inference engine.

// Package
///////////////
package com.hp.hpl.jena.ontology.impl;


// Imports
///////////////
import com.hp.hpl.jena.enhanced.*;
import com.hp.hpl.jena.graph.Node;
import com.hp.hpl.jena.ontology.*;
import com.hp.hpl.jena.rdf.model.Property;


/**
 * 

* Implementation of a node representing a union class description. *

* * @author Ian Dickinson, HP Labs * (email) * @version CVS $Id: UnionClassImpl.java,v 1.12 2008/01/02 12:08:02 andy_seaborne Exp $ */ public class UnionClassImpl extends BooleanClassDescriptionImpl implements UnionClass { // Constants ////////////////////////////////// // Static variables ////////////////////////////////// /** * A factory for generating UnionClass facets from nodes in enhanced graphs. * Note: should not be invoked directly by user code: use * {@link com.hp.hpl.jena.rdf.model.RDFNode#as as()} instead. */ public static Implementation factory = new Implementation() { public EnhNode wrap( Node n, EnhGraph eg ) { if (canWrap( n, eg )) { return new UnionClassImpl( n, eg ); } else { throw new ConversionException( "Cannot convert node " + n + " to UnionClass"); } } public boolean canWrap( Node node, EnhGraph eg ) { // node will support being an UnionClass facet if it has rdf:type owl:Class and an owl:unionOf statement (or equivalents) Profile profile = (eg instanceof OntModel) ? ((OntModel) eg).getProfile() : null; Property union = (profile == null) ? null : profile.UNION_OF(); return (profile != null) && profile.isSupported( node, eg, OntClass.class ) && union != null && eg.asGraph().contains( node, union.asNode(), Node.ANY ); } }; // Instance variables ////////////////////////////////// // Constructors ////////////////////////////////// /** *

* Construct a union class node represented by the given node in the given graph. *

* * @param n The node that represents the resource * @param g The enh graph that contains n */ public UnionClassImpl( Node n, EnhGraph g ) { super( n, g ); } // External signature methods ////////////////////////////////// public Property operator() {return getProfile().UNION_OF();} public String getOperatorName() {return "UNION_OF";} // Internal implementation methods ////////////////////////////////// //============================================================================== // Inner class definitions //============================================================================== } /* (c) Copyright 2002, 2003, 2004, 2005, 2006, 2007, 2008 Hewlett-Packard Development Company, LP All rights reserved.
